Both teams enter this fixture riding wildly different currents. Escobedo's recent form reveals a club struggling for consistency. With only two wins out of their last five matches-including a disheartening 1-3 loss to Revilla last week-they find themselves on shaky ground at fifth place with 22 points. The pressure is palpable; they can't afford to slip further if they hope to challenge for promotion. On the flip side, Gimnástica Torrelavega has been nothing short of formidable, boasting an unbeaten streak that includes four victories from their last five outings and a total of nine wins this season. Their latest triumph was a resounding 4-0 demolition of Vimenor, showcasing their attacking prowess and defensive resilience.

Diving deeper into both teams' styles reveals tactical nuances critical to this face-off. Escobedo's recent games show a tendency to favor possession play but struggle against compact defenses-a point underscored by their inability to penetrate Laredo's backline effectively during their last defeat. They've amassed 45% average possession over the past five matches but need to translate that control into meaningful chances; otherwise, they'll continue languishing mid-table.

Gimnástica Torrelavega's statistics paint them as a well-oiled machine thriving on direct football mixed with clinical finishing. With an average of nearly 20 shots per game and high expected goals (xG) from open play-hovering around 2.8 xG against lesser sides-this team is ruthless when given opportunities. Their defense has conceded only seven goals so far, a testament to the sharpness of players like center-back Juan Pérez and goalkeeper Miguel Castillo who form a solid wall at the back.
